2010 Oscar Consideration:
The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ences announced that “Living in Emergency: Stories of Doctors Without Borders” is one of 15 films in the Documentary Feature category that will advance in the voting process for the 82nd Academy Awards®. The selection of the final five nominees will be announced on February 2, 2010.
